The largest in the ecosystem of the second-level Optimism NFT solution, the Quixotic marketplace, became a victim of a hacker attack after the update.
The attacker attacked the Offer function — offers of collectible tokens. He deployed a malicious contract and stole cryptocurrency totaling ~$100,000 in various ERC-20 tokens.
The Quixotic team fixed the vulnerability, but suspended all operations on the platform.
According to the statement, the NFT remained safe. All stolen funds are compensated to users automatically, no action is required from them.
Recall that as a result of the actions of hackers and scammers in the first quarter of 2022, crypto projects lost more than $ 1.22 billion.
The largest incidents were the Wormhole and Ronin exploits with damage of $319 million and $625 million, respectively.
After the March hack, the Ronin sidechain involved in the Axie Infinity game was restarted by the developers only at the end of June.
